A Greenville, Alabama manufacturer suffered moderate damage late Sunday night when its plant caught fire.
A passing motorist spotted the fire at REF Alabama, which employs 60 people. No was at the facility at the time of the fire, and a total cost of damages has not yet been released.
The Alabama State Fire Marshals Office is leading the investigation.
